Former midfielder of the Ukrainian national team Serhiy Nahornyak shared his impressions of the first match of the 3rd qualifying round of the Champions League between Dynamo Kyiv and Austrian Sturm (1:0), and also assessed the chances of the Ukrainian team in the second leg.

Sergei Nagornyak (photo: P. Kubanov)

“The most important thing is that Dynamo won in a nominally home game. It was hard, but the Kyiv team endured and eventually won. They scored the ball just when it was hard.

Another goal of Karavaev in this European Cup season? A good goal scored. Dubinchak shot well, and the ball landed on Oleksandr's leg, who opened the scoring in the meeting. Karavaev did not play a defender in this fight. Sasha, in the match with Sturm, played in the position in which he used to play all the time. Karavaev scored a good goal, hit the goal on the fly!

What are the chances of success in the return match? There are always chances. Previously, a 1-0 win was better than a 2-1 win. But the away goal rule was cancelled. It will be hard. But the chances are good for the people of Kiev, somewhere 50 to 50. Maybe Lucescu will come up with something again,” said Nagornyak.
